A hospital-based Hemophilia Clinic in Flint, Michigan is seeking a licensed Physical Therapist (PT) to provide specialized musculoskeletal assessment and treatment for patients with bleeding disorders. This is a consistent, low-hour commitment role ideal for a PT looking to supplement their current schedule with meaningful specialty work.
The Physical Therapist will collaborate with a multidisciplinary hemophilia care team to support patient mobility, joint health, injury prevention, and rehabilitation related to hemophilia and other bleeding disorders.
Perform comprehensive musculoskeletal evaluations for patients with hemophilia and related bleeding disorders
Assess joint health, range of motion, strength, gait, and functional mobility
Develop individualized treatment and home exercise programs
Provide education on joint protection, injury prevention, and safe activity participation
Document patient findings and treatment plans in accordance with clinic and regulatory standards
Collaborate with hematologists, nurses, and social workers as part of the multidisciplinary care team
Provide recommendations for orthotics, assistive devices, or community resources as needed
